Defining Normal Protein Levels in 24-Hour Urine
A 24-hour urine test gives a full picture of kidney health. It shows the normal protein levels in 24 hour urine by accounting for daily changes. A 24 h urine protein normal range is less than 150 milligrams per day. Ideally, a normal urine protein 24 hours result is under 80 mg.
Random Urine Protein Normal Range Explained
For a quick check, we might ask for a single urine sample. The random urine protein normal range is measured in milligrams per deciliter. Values between 0 and 14 mg/dL are considered healthy for a single sample.

Will Drinking Water Reduce Protein in Urine?

Many people think drinking more water can fix protein in urine. They wonder if drinking water can just wash out the extra protein. But, the truth is more complex than a simple yes or no.
The Mechanics of Hydration and Urine Concentration
Drinking lots of water makes your kidneys work harder. They produce more urine to handle the extra fluid. This makes the urine less concentrated, including proteins and waste.
Think of it like adding water to juice. The juice amount stays the same, but it looks less intense. In tests, this can make protein levels seem lower.
Why Dilution Is Not a Cure for Kidney Leakage
Seeing lower protein levels in urine after drinking water is not a cure. It just hides the problem. True kidney health needs to fix the cause, like inflammation or high blood pressure, not just hide it.
Using water to lower protein levels can be misleading. It might make you feel better, but the real problem is not fixed. We tell our patients to focus on long-term health plans, not just quick fixes.
Distinguishing Between Temporary Dilution and Clinical Improvement
It’s important to know if a lower protein reading is real or just from water. A drop in protein from water doesn’t mean your kidneys are fixed. Clinical improvement means steady, good results over time.
We suggest keeping your water intake steady, not changing it before tests. This gives doctors accurate data for better treatment plans. Remember, will drinking water reduce protein in urine is about concentration, not fixing the kidney problem.

Is 30 mg/dL Protein in Urine High?
Wondering if 30 mg/dL protein in urine is high? A bit of protein is normal. But 30 mg/dL in a random sample is a warning sign. It means your kidneys might be stressed or changing.
This level is a call for a closer look. It’s not a reason to panic, but it’s a sign to get professional advice. Catching it early helps prevent further damage.
When Protein Levels Become Alarming
What makes protein levels alarming varies by test type. 30 mg/dL is a concern, but 100 mg/dL or 300 is a bigger issue. These levels mean your kidneys are leaking too much protein.
Values over 150 mg per 24 hours are significant. If you’re wondering how much protein in urine is too much, it’s about consistent high levels. These need a detailed diagnosis to find the cause.
Nephrotic-Range Proteinuria and Immediate Medical Attention
Nephrotic-range proteinuria means losing over 3,500 mg per 24 hours. This is a serious sign that your kidneys need urgent care to avoid more damage.

FAQ
What is a normal amount of protein in urine?
A normal amount of protein in urine is less than 150 milligrams per 24 hours for a complete collection, or less than 30 milligrams per deciliter on a random dipstick test. Trace amounts are considered normal because small proteins can leak through healthy filters.
Is 30 mg/dL protein in urine high?
Yes, 30 mg/dL is at the upper limit of normal for a random urine sample and is often reported as “trace” or “1+” on dipstick. It warrants repeat testing to confirm, as it may indicate early kidney damage or simply dehydration or contamination.
Can I lower my protein levels by drinking more water?
Drinking water can dilute your urine, making the protein concentration appear lower on a test, but it does not reduce the actual amount of protein leaking from your kidneys. Hydration temporarily masks the problem but does not cure kidney leakage.
What are the normal protein in urine levels for a 24-hour test?
The normal range for a 24-hour urine protein test is less than 150 milligrams per 24 hours. Values between 150 and 300 milligrams are considered borderline microalbuminuria, while levels above 300 milligrams indicate significant proteinuria.
What level of protein in urine is alarming?
A 24-hour urine protein level above 300 milligrams is alarming and indicates significant kidney damage, while levels above 3.5 grams per day define nephrotic-range proteinuria. Any persistent proteinuria above normal requires medical evaluation for underlying causes like diabetes, hypertension, or glomerulonephritis.
If my test shows protein urine 20 mg/dl, is that a concern?
No, 20 mg/dL is within the normal range for a random urine sample and is not a concern by itself. However, if you have risk factors like diabetes or hypertension, your doctor may still check for microalbuminuria with a more sensitive test.
